XFM Scotland launches with Biffy Clyro


Scottish band Biffy Clyro had the first song played on XFM Scotland with Who’s Got A Match as the Global Radio brand returned to the country this morning.

Breakfast presenter Fraser Thomson spoke the first words on the station: “Morning Scotland – XFM is back!”

During the first show he introduced listeners to the new station, which replaces Real Radio XS. In the first couple of hours he had a chat with new drivetime host Jim Gellatly and announced details of a gig organised by the station at King Tuts with Biffy Clyro.

XFM was last on-air in Scotland from 2006 to 2008 on 105-106FM.
